Output 68df4e3d3445b71f9b9d7d4a97d36744d660fb385be0df5d402e6eb50d01f443:12

value
513933
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44947be3a7e26a0a2dbd49383ef70cea9cbaf417 OP_EQUAL
address
37wdkS6FtotACiKeqM884Z7Z4Vuep4knP3
transaction
68df4e3d3445b71f9b9d7d4a97d36744d660fb385be0df5d402e6eb50d01f443
confirmations
396477
spent
true